What is an Aluminum Ingot Production Line?
An aluminum ingot production line is a fully integrated system that melts aluminum materials and casts them into uniform ingots. These ingots are used as feedstock in further industrial processing such as extrusion, rolling, and remelting.
A typical production line includes:
Aluminum melting furnace
Pouring or tilting system
Mold conveyor or ingot casting machine
Cooling system (air or water spray)
Ingot stacking and bundling machine
Control system and safety devices
